Congratulations to our three finalists from the 2026 Wine Label Contest!
1st Place - Off Dry White (Cynthia Martin-Brennan)
2nd Place -The Tributary in Spring (Spencer Riddile)
3rd Place - The Essence of Southern Maryland (Geraldine Gancayco)

The St. Mary's County Arts Council is funded in part by a grant from the Maryland State Arts Council, (MSAC), an agency dedicated to cultivating a vibrant cultural community where the arts thrive. We also rely on support from our corporate sponsors and individual donors in order to bring quality arts programs, scholarships, public art initiatives, and much more to St. Mary’s County.
